Factors to consider when choosing the right broadband speed for your home in Rodel

 

The answer to this can depend on many factors including your online activities, the number of people in your home, and even the machines in use. Let us dissect it together.

Online Activities

The first step is always to get an idea of what precisely you use your broadband internet connection at your Rodel home for.

If you’re mainly browsing the internet, receiving and sending emails, and participating in social media, a standard broadband package providing speeds ranging from 10-25 Mbps should be adequate for your needs.

If you are into streaming movies or music, you might want to bumping up that broadband speed. For streaming high-definition movies, a speed of around 15-25 Mbps per stream is recommended. If you’re interested in 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re looking at a minimum of 25 Mbps for your home in Rodel.

When it comes to gamers, having a fast and stable internet connection is paramount. Typically, it is generally advised to have a speed of 50-75 Mbps to ensure smooth gaming sessions. However, if you engage in playing high-demand games, you may discover the need for a faster connection.

Number of Internet Users in your Rodel household

The 2nd factor to consider is the number of individuals in your Rodel home that are utilising your internet connection.

If it’s just you in the household, the speeds above should be sufficient. However, for each additional person at your home in Rodel who will be online at the same time, you need to boost your broadband speed accordingly.

For example, if you have four family members all engaged in stre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ll want a speed that can accommodate that intensive usage, in the range of 100 Mbps or more.

Devices in your Rodel household

Lastly, think about devices you’re using within your home in Rodel. Smartphones and tablets typically do not need as much internet speed compared to notebooks and desktop PCs.

Additionally, in case you’ve got smart home devices such as thermostats, lighting, or surveillance cameras, these also will need faster speed.

Types of internet connections available in Rodel

Different types of broadband connections available in Rodel
Types of broadband connections that may be available in Rodel

 

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)

DSL internet connections use telephone lines to transmit data, providing a internet connection using the existing phone networks in Rodel. While DSL offers quicker broadband speeds compared to dial-up, perform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over longer distances.

Cable broadband

Cable broadband uses coaxial cables to provide internet access. It provides greater speed and higher bandwidth compared to DSL (Digital Subscriber Line), as the cable infrastructure is specifically designed for data transmission.

Cable broadband is generally available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your address in Rodel. The most popular cable provider is Virgin Media.

Fibre-optic

Fibre-optic broadband is the fastest and most reliable type of broadband connection.

It broadband thin strands of glass or plastic to transmit data as pulses of light, providing absolutely incredible high speeds and low latency. Fibre-optic connections are gradually growing, vastly in metropolitan areas, and provide exceptional performance for bandwidth intensive online activites.

Satellite

Satellite broadband connects home to the internet via satellites encircling the Earth.

It is It is available in remote or rural areas where standard wired links may not be viable. Satellite broadband delivers coverage across a vast geographical area, but it may have higher latency and slower speeds compared to other internet types.
